This is a proper taxonomic study containing descriptions of three new nematode species of the genus Molgolaimus, amended diagnosis of the genus and some rearrangement of species in groups of similarity.
The study is of good quality, I have only a few minor remarks.

Remarks:
Material and methods, Study area and sampling. It is necessary to describe the area and sampling here, the paper should be self-sufficient.
Laboratory processing. It is incomprehensible for me, were the samples fixed before extracting organisms or not? Were the nematodes transferred to formalin+glycerin alive? Please describe all the procedures in full.
Genus Molgolaimus Dilevsen, 1921. Diagnosis. ”Buccal cavity … with small teeth”. Please, denote number and position of the teeth.
Figure 2 B, E. Internal cuticular lining in the pharynx looks different in the preamphideal region (single-lined) and postamphideal region (double-lined). What does it mean – is there at amphid’s level a distinct border or some discontinuity between pre- and postamphideal lining? Then it should be depicted clearly.
Figures 5 and 7. Why are the body papillae shown on figs 7 C, D not depicted on the line drawings (fig. 4)? It should be done.

The paper is consistent with the Aims & Scope of the journal as it results from original research on the study area concerned (Brazil) and in the environmental sciences domain. The description of new species of nematodes is not only relevant to nematode taxonomists and ecologists, but also in general for the description of the overall benthic biodiversity.
The methods are clearly explained and valid, meeting the criteria of the journal. Nonetheless, a part of the Methods section has been omitted and the authors refer to a paper previously published on PeerJ for information on it (Manoel, Neres & Esteves 2024).
As I understand from that paper, the samples were obtained from 6 stations along the break of the continental shelf. How many replicates did you have for each of those stations? According to the rules of the journal, a meaningful replication is encouraged. Aside from the rules of the journal, unless the sampling is merely qualitative, a fair number of replicates should always be sampled.
Manoel, Neres & Esteves (2024) report that a box corer was used to collect the sediment, from which cores (10 cm x 10 cm) were obtained. Did you extract the meiofauna from all of that sediment or just an aliquot of it?
For the sake of the context, adding some basic information about the project and the campaign would be nice for the reader, as in the cited paper this kind of information is scant as well.
How many individuals of the new species did the authors find in their samples? If I’m not mistaken, you found 4 males and 2 females for Molgolaimus sigmoides sp.nov., 5 males and 2 females for Molgolaimus paralongispiculum sp.nov. and just 1 and 1 for Molgolaimus brevispiculum sp.nov. I assumed it from the data you included in your tables. It could be nice to have the information between brackets in the description of the species.
In the methods section (lines 100 and 101) the authors mention colloidal silica as the mean for the extraction of meiofauna. Can you be more specific? Was it Ludox? Which kind of (HS40 for instance)? How many times did you centrifuge the samples and for how long?

Validity of the findings

Validity of the findings
The description of the three new species is correctly supported by data on the holotype and several paratypes, both male and female. As far as I understand, for Molgolaimus brevispiculum sp.nov. the authors only had one female paratype aside from the holotype. It is the strict minimum for the description of a species, but this doesn’t make it any less valid.
The description of the species is supported by measurements, pictures (both bright field and SEM) and a section for unambiguous species determination, which make the paper robust enough for publication. The discussion provides critical elements concerning the division in subgroups of the species of Molgolaimus (Leduc, Fu & Zhao 2019) and proposes a different subdivision based on the amphideal fovea.
